    Northrop Grumman Mission Systems (NGMS) is looking for you to join our team as a Steam Turbine Testing Supervisor based in Sunnyvale, CA .

    Manage the Test Facility Operating Team and oversee Test Facility Operations in support of Test Campaigns and individual component testing for quality; and to maximize schedule and cost performance.

    Manage the support for all aspects and phases of Test operations from inception through completion.

    Responsible for the cost and schedule performance of Operations programs and/or subsystems of major programs in the Test areas.

    Monitors and drives adherence to master plans and schedules, cost performance to budgets. Provides cost and schedule performance data/status as requested.
    Identifies process problems and working with Manufacturing Test Engineering develops solutions.
    Conducts performance reviews with Employees and provides timely feedback on performance.
    Coordinate, Maintain and track Employee Training/Certifications as required.
    Work with Manufacturing Test Engineering of the Preparation, Maintenance and Operation of the Test Facilities. Assist in facility planning, maintenance and improvements.
